Subject: Re: [PATCH v2] powerpc/mm: mark more tlb functions as __always_inline



Le 21/05/2019 à 15:13, Masahiro Yamada a écrit :
> With CONFIG_OPTIMIZE_INLINING enabled, Laura Abbott reported error
> with gcc 9.1.1:
> 
>    arch/powerpc/mm/book3s64/radix_tlb.c: In function '_tlbiel_pid':
>    arch/powerpc/mm/book3s64/radix_tlb.c:104:2: warning: asm operand 3 probably doesn't match constraints
>      104 |  asm volatile(PPC_TLBIEL(%0, %4, %3, %2, %1)
>          |  ^~~
>    arch/powerpc/mm/book3s64/radix_tlb.c:104:2: error: impossible constraint in 'asm'
> 
> Fixing _tlbiel_pid() is enough to address the warning above, but I
> inlined more functions to fix all potential issues.
> 
> To meet the "i" (immediate) constraint for the asm operands, functions
> propagating "ric" must be always inlined.
> 
> Fixes: 9012d011660e ("compiler: allow all arches to enable CONFIG_OPTIMIZE_INLINING")
> Reported-by: Laura Abbott <labbott@...hat.com>
> Signed-off-by: Masahiro Yamada <yamada.masahiro@...ionext.com>
